Aparna Khanolkar
Formerly the head chef at the Chopra Center for Wellbeing in San Diego, I currently live in Santa Barbara and work as an Ayurvedic lifstyle coach and educator. I also teach classes on Ayurveda and cooking. I am the author of 3 books, "A Mother's Blessing", "Happy Belly, Happy Soul", and the upcoming "Spice".

I was born and raised in India. I studied Bharatnayam and Kathak for 9 years. As a young girl, I was exposed to the Ayurvedic lifestyle through food, herbs, yoga and oil massages. Challenges as an entrepreneur and single mother of two led me on a quest to find ways to self-nurture. Women are natural born nurturers and often forget to nurture themselves. My journey towards greater self-love led me to co-create GPB.

Grace, Power and Beauty is a project for women by women.  As co-creator of GPB, I strive to teach women how to strengthen their feminine core through the healing power of Ayurveda.

Lisa Beck
I am a dancer, musician, singer, and the creator of Lisa Beck Living and co-manager of Panzumo in Santa Barbara, CA. Dance and music are my passion, and the way in which I inspire others to step more fully into their power and radiance. I have studied West African drum and dance, and Afro-Brazilian, Samba, Classical Indian (Odissi), Bollywood and Hip Hop dance over the past 12 years, and I lead popular dance classes, women's circles, and perform on many different stages and venues in Southern California and beyond. 
I am also the creator of Djun Djun Mamas, an all-women's drum + dance group that performs, leads workshops, and hosts events around the Santa Barbara area. I am choreographer for Hemalayaa's Bollywood Party Workout DVD, and have been incredibly blessed to have the opportunity to work with some of Southern California's most gifted musicians and dancers, including Vanessa Isaac, Elizabeth Alvarez, Randy Tico, Rebecca Kleinmann, and more.

As co-creator of GPB, my mission is to share my passion for living a vibrant and radiant life with others by celebrating our bodies and releasing stress through sacred movement, breath, meditation, healing music, and by eating clean, nurturing, and life-giving food.
